How they compare

Dominican Republic currently reports 57.44 against 55.9 in Eritrea, a difference of 1.54.

Across all 5 years both countries report, Dominican Republic has been ahead every year.

Dominican Republic ranks 148th and Eritrea ranks 151st of 188 countries.

The score for paying taxes is the simple average of the scores for each of the component indicators, the payments, time and total tax and contribution rate for a company to comply with tax laws in an economy, as well as the postfiling procedures to request and process a VAT refund claim and to comply with and complete a corporate income tax correction. The score is computed based on the methodology in the DB17-20 studies.
